The hood need a bit more work, so we started with our Detail Addict G-1500 Polish. First prime the pad with our Detail Addict Detail Spray
 -
Then prime the pad with the G-1500 Polish
 -
 -
Work on a small section at a time
 -

After that, we have the finish it down with our Detail Addict G-2500 Polish to remove any possible hologram from the previous correction
 -
 
Posted by Suzanne@DetailAddict (Member # 11424) on :
 
Here is a cool trick combo we do for our Bronze package, Detail Addict G-3500 + Detail Addict Carnauba Wax + Detail Addict Liquid Wax
 -
No need to prime the pad with Detail Spray, but do Prime with G-3500 and Carnauba Wax
 -
 -
Once again, small section at a time, but don't need to buff off between sections
